JOB BRIEF:

A Millworker is responsible pulling trim orders, milling material for stock and cutting milled material for various applications. Critical skill...enthusiasm and a good attitude.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ES:

  • Pulls trim orders.

  • Sizes lumber according to specifications for making miscellaneous millwork items, such as face frames, cabinets and components.

  • Trim, putty, sand, cover, and label milled components.

  • Checks the quality of material pulled from stock and assures correct type, amount, dimension, and length, etc

  • Assures quality of materials used to produce high quality finished products.

  • Installs cabinet doors and hardware.

  • Checks finished product at time of shipping to verify invoice.

  • Keeps machines and work area clean.

  • Adjust and repair equipment as needed.

  • Changes dull saw blades, sanding belts, jointer blades, planer blades and shaper bits, as needed.

  • Performs tasks, such as stocking material, cleaning racks, helping in other areas, etc.

  • Cross-trained in other areas of the shop.

  • Retain an awareness of the work environment critical to the task at hand to produce error free and damage free results.

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• 2 years Professional Woodworking/Cabinet Making or equivalent training, knowledge, skill, and abilities (Required).

  • Special Skills-Operating, maintaining and repairing machines and tools such as: saws, planers, jointers, routers sanders, air tools, etc.

  • ABILITY TO READ TAPE MEASURE IS ESSENTIAL and architectural drawings/blueprints.

  • Physical demands include standing and walking for extended periods of time, bending or stooping, regularly lifting 50 pounds and occasionally 100 pounds or more. Ability to work overtime and Saturdays as needed.
